On 15 August 1986 at about 23:10 local time, a Wise OR-71-B registered N26RW was involved in an accident near Richland, Washington, United States. One person was on board and one had minor injuries. The aircraft was substantially damaged. No probable cause statement is available for this record.

Read the full NTSB narrative

WHILE ON A QUALIFYING LAP FOR AN AIR RACE THE NUMBER ONE PISTON FAILED. A FORCED LANDING WAS THEN MADE ONTO A FIELD.
